    Her website is Professional wedding Photographer in Cabo, Gilda Badillo Let me say again, SHE IS GREEEAT to work with. Yes, the day was truly perfect!!! We started and had enough light to get the shots that we wanted. She is super sweet and kept her word about getting us our online slideshow and video discs with over 1650 photos!

    This is directly from her site regarding packages:

    UNLIMITED - $3,140 usd

    Up to 8 consecutive hours of coverage.
    Unlimited amount of images captured.
    DVD-ROM with high resolution files of all your images with free copyrights.
    Selection of images on wedding website to facilitate viewing by friends and family.
    Vibrant color, black & white, sepia and artistic images.
    Proof album.
    30 Page custom designed flush mount fine art album with leather.
    PACK 7 - $2,450 usd

    Up to 7 consecutive hours of coverage.
    Unlimited amount of images captured.
    DVD-ROM with high resolution files of all your images with free copyrights.
    Selection of images on wedding website to facilitate viewing by friends and family.
    vibrant color, black & white, sepia and artistic images.
    Proof Album.
    PACK 5 - $1,750 usd

    Up to 5 consecutive hours of coverage.
    Unlimited amount of images captured.
    DVD-ROM with high resolution files of all your images with free copyrights.
    Selection of images on wedding website to facilitate viewing by friends and family.
    vibrant color, black & white, sepia and artistic images.
    Proof Album.
    A LA CARTE - $450 usd per hour

    Unlimited amount of images captured.
    DVD-ROM with high resolution files of all your images with free copyrights.
    Selection of images on wedding website to facilitate viewing by friends and family.
    vibrant color, black & white, sepia and artistic images.
    Proof Album.
